Activators
Activity of many enzymes is influenced by certain ions called as activators. Large number of enzymes such as hexokinase that require ATF are also in need of divalent =cations like M+ or n". Many enzymes such as ATPase require monovalent cations like Na+, K' or N&' for maximum catalytic activity. Amylase requires C1-. - Generally, these ions interact with the substrates so that the substrates can bind with the catalytic sites of the enzyme properly. Thus, in absence of the activators, the enzymes become inactive or sluggish.
